This book is a gift. It is one of 1 million which has been given in the UK & Ireland as part of World Book Night 2012 to spread the joy and love of reading. We are glad that you are now part of this great book’s journey, hope that you enjoy reading it and, once you have done so, passing it on to someone else who might enjoy reading it too.
World Book Night 2012 is all about introducing new readers to books and we’d ask that you please share this book with someone who does not read regularly and help inspire in them a love of books. Mark Billingham really gets you engaged with the main characters to the point you are desperate for them to succeed. He really gets across the frustrations of Tom Thorne and the main victim. Very much enjoyed the story!
